What does IEC stand for?
IEC stands for "Independent Ecological Center"
How to abbreviate "Independent Ecological Center"?
"Independent Ecological Center" can be abbreviated as IEC
What is the meaning of IEC abbreviation?
The meaning of IEC abbreviation is "Independent Ecological Center"
What does IEC mean?
IEC as abbreviation means "Independent Ecological Center"